To select one color in Photoshop for editing, use the "Color Range" tool. Go to the "Select" menu, choose "Color Range," then click on the color you want to select in the image. Adjust the settings to refine the selection, then proceed with editing that specific color.

To select all elements of one color in Photoshop, you can use the Magic Wand tool. Simply click on an element of the desired color, then go to Select Similar to select all elements of that color in the image.

Scientists who study soil divide it into layers called soil horizons. These horizons are classified based on characteristics such as color, texture, structure, and composition. They help scientists understand the processes that have influenced the development of the soil profile.

To select only one color in Photoshop, you can use the "Color Range" tool. First, open your image in Photoshop. Then, go to the "Select" menu and choose "Color Range." Click on the color you want to select in the image. Adjust the settings to refine the selection if needed. Finally, click "OK" to apply the selection of the chosen color.
